How Pawnee County compares nationally

Food access in Pawnee County compares favorably nationally: its 5.6% low-access share is lower than the vast majority of the 3,133 U.S. counties with USDA data, higher than only 11% of them (rank #2,786).

Pawnee County's lower-band USDA tier split

5 census tracts grouped by USDA classification .

Food access tier distribution for Pawnee County, OK USDA-defined food-access tiers: 4 census tracts adequate (within distance threshold), 1 limited, 0 severe (low-income low-access food desert). Total 5 tracts evaluated. 4 tracts adequate (80.0%) 1 tracts limited (20.0%) Adequate 80% Limited 20% Severe 0% Food-access tier distribution: Pawnee County, OK
Source: USDA Economic Research Service, Food Access Research Atlas 2019

By USDA urbanicity classification, Pawnee County has 1 urban and 4 rural census tracts. The 1-mile (urban) vs 10-mile (rural) distance threshold above applies per tract, so a county's access rate reflects this mix.

SNAP retailers in Pawnee County

Pawnee County has 18 stores currently authorized to accept SNAP (EBT) benefits, across 7 store categories. Convenience Store lead with 8 locations (44% of the total), followed by combination grocery/other.
